How to improve the success rate of IVF?

IVF technology is a way to help couples who cannot conceive naturally to achieve their reproductive aspirations through assisted reproductive technology. However, the success rate of IVF is not 100%, so scientists and doctors have been trying to find ways to improve the success rate of IVF. This article will discuss how to improve the success rate of IVF from the following aspects:

 Changzhou IVF: How to improve the success rate of IVF?

Physical examination and examination

First of all, improving the success rate of IVF requires comprehensive physical examination and examination of patients. Doctors will evaluate the health of the couple to see if they have potential physiological or genetic problems. The woman needs to carry out gynecological examination, including the status of uterus and ovary, to ensure whether it is suitable for IVF. The man needs to conduct semen analysis to check the quantity and quality of sperm. Through comprehensive physical examination and examination, we can further understand the health status of the couple and provide reference for the subsequent treatment plan.

At the same time, the psychological state of the couple also needs to be evaluated. Infertility and infertility have greater psychological pressure on couples, so psychological counseling and support can help them relieve pressure, enhance positive mentality and have a positive impact on IVF treatment.

Personalized treatment plan

Every couple's situation is unique, so developing personalized treatment plan is an important step to improve the success rate of IVF. Doctors need to formulate the most appropriate treatment plan according to the physical examination results and special needs of the couple.

For female patients, common treatment options include the use of ovulation promoting drugs and ovarian stimulation. Ovulation promoting drugs can promote the growth and maturation of follicles and improve the quality and quantity of eggs. Ovarian stimulation stimulates the ovary by injecting gonadotropin, increasing the production of eggs and improving the chance of pregnancy. For male patients, if the sperm quality is poor, ICSI (single sperm injection) technology can be used to directly inject sperm into the egg to improve the fertilization rate.

In addition, some couples may need to conduct embryo testing and embryo selection. Embryo testing can help exclude embryos with genetic diseases or chromosome abnormalities, and improve the quality of transferred embryos. Embryo selection can select the embryo that is most likely to be successfully implanted and develop into a healthy baby according to the development situation and genetic characteristics of the embryo.

Quality medical team and facilities

Finally, improving the success rate of IVF requires high-quality medical teams and facilities. IVF is a complex treatment process, which requires professional doctors and technicians to operate and monitor. A high-quality medical team can provide professional diagnosis and treatment programs to reduce the risk of surgery and improve the success rate. In addition, the advanced level of equipment and facilities also affects the success rate of IVF. Modern laboratory equipment and environment can ensure the best preservation conditions for embryos and eggs and improve the success rate of transplantation.
